CATch your breath releases “[Gen]Inside” featuring KAMI KEHOE

When the world feels heavy with blame you don’t deserve, music can be the spark that sets you free. Hard rock band Catch Your Breath from Texas have released their most cathartic track yet, “[Gen]Inside”, featuring the electrifying Kami Kehoe. Dropped on Friday, 17 April via Thriller Records, the single arrives with a cinematic music video that promises to hit as hard as the song itself.

The band have built their reputation on raw honesty and intense energy, and “[Gen]Inside” takes this to new heights. The track captures the suffocating frustration of being trapped in someone else’s chaos — and the exhilarating moment when you reclaim your voice. With pounding riffs and a soaring vocal blend, the song is a journey from quiet endurance to unapologetic strength.


Midway through the track, the emotion becomes palpable. Vocalist Josh Mowery shares the inspiration behind it: 

This song is for anyone who’s ever been blamed for the damage someone else caused… for anyone who was told to stay quiet, stay small, or stay on their knees just to keep the peace. If you’ve ever stood in the ruins of something you didn’t break and wondered why you were the one hurting, I want you to remember something — you’re not the problem. Sometimes the truth is simple. The world didn’t fall apart because of you… it fell apart because someone else was holding the gun.

Catch Your Breath’s upcoming year marks a milestone in their journey as they continue to rise within the hard rock scene. The band’s performance at this year’s Download Festival is set to be a defining moment, showcasing their raw energy and intense stage presence to a massive audience. Known for tracks like “Dial Tone” and their recent collaboration with Kami Kehoe on “[Gen]Inside”, they have steadily built a reputation for blending cathartic emotion with powerful instrumentation. 

Following the festival, the band will embark on an ambitious international tour, with shows scheduled across Australia and numerous dates throughout the United States. This global run not only expands their reach but also allows them to connect with the diverse fan base that has grown with each release. Their performances are expected to deliver the same combination of unfiltered honesty and electrifying sound that has defined their rise.
